Latest News. We are having the calls from Ramnagar checked out. While we believe it may be a hoax as the caller could not provide simple proof that he had Ryan we are not going to leave any stone unturned to get Ryan back. Will let you know further as information comes to hand.
The Advertiser newspaper in Adelaide, a subsidiary of News Corp has agreed to ask Star TV in India, another News Corp subsidiary, to feature Ryan's pic and reward on thir station. We believe that continuous coverage rather than just a short, one day news article will provide some result. May confirm the power of TV! |
